Ingredients of Garlic Buttered Pasta

  1. It's 8 oz. of pasta of choice (really anything works).
  2. You need 3 tbsp. of unsalted butter.
  3. You need 3-4 cloves of garlic, minced.
  4. It's To taste of salt and pepper.
  5. Prepare of Freshly grated parmesan cheese, for serving.

Cook stirring until the butter is just melted (you want the garlic to soften but not colour), then add the soy sauce and oyster sauce. Add shrimp and season with salt and pepper. In a large pot of salted water, cook pasta until al dente, per package instructions. Meanwhile, in a large skillet, melt the butter over medium.

Garlic Buttered Pasta instructions

  1. Heat a large pot of salted water over high heat. Once it comes to a boil, cook your pasta according to package directions. Once its done, drain it in a colander and return it to the pot. When the pasta has a few minutes left, start the garlic butter..
  2. In a seperate skillet, heat the butter over med-low heat. Once melted, add the garlic and cook, stirring often for 3-5 minutes, until soft and fragrant. Be careful not to let it brown though, or it will turn bitter. Once it's ready, pour the garlic and butter over the drained pasta, season it with salt and pepper to taste, then toss to coat. That's it! Serve it up with lots of parmesan over the top..
